FT News Briefing

Has plant-based meat peaked?

Wed, 02 Feb 2022

Description

Alphabet announced a 20-for-one stock split on Tuesday, and businesses across Myanmar shut up shop yesterday, joining a nationwide “silent strike” to mark the first anniversary since a military coup. The FT’s commodities correspondent, Emiko Terazono, explains that the slowing growth of plant–based meat sales has taken executives by surprise. Subscribe to the FT News Briefing on Apple Podcasts or SpotifyMentioned in this podcast:Google parent Alphabet posts surge in search advertising revenueMyanmar businesses defy army nationalisation threat and join strike Has the appetite for plant-based meat already peaked?M&S and Aldi make peace in Colin and Cuthbert cake warThe FT News Briefing is produced by Fiona Symon and Marc Filippino.
